Output 843c7281abc78fbe3f909c94e4d1880485a7f0a5c32531a9db6048359cdc03e7:0

value
28239204
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1ae998ed8759400f3d7a83cab13baad830364df OP_EQUAL
address
3HtWguZT2uFnEGh25wLiD4FUoGTbrW6rCb
transaction
843c7281abc78fbe3f909c94e4d1880485a7f0a5c32531a9db6048359cdc03e7
spent
true